Shaun McLaughlin created black Family Month in New York to focus on the needs of Black families. The month utilizes the tradition of family reunions to get the community involved. Involvement includes supplying free health services, education, and entertainment opportunities.
Families are encouraged to do activities together such as reading, family dinners, classes, and attend annual check-ups.
The organizers are no longer available for this event; however, tradition has it on the calendar, and it continues to be observed by African American families throughout the country.
